Postcode NE30 3TB is located in a major urban area, within the Tynemouth ward of North Tyneside in the North East region, and forms part of the Tynemouth Priory area. It has low de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 23.8 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 80% below the North East average of 117 per 1,000. The average income per household in Tynemouth Priory is £51,689 per year. The nearest station is Seaton Delaval, about 5.3 miles away. There are 6 primary and 3 secondary schools in the area. There are 2 parks nearby, the closest medium park is Beaconsfield.
Tynemouth Priory has a low level of deprivation, ranked at position 26,309 out of 32,844 areas in the United Kingdom, placing it within the bottom 20% least deprived areas in England.
Tynemouth Priory has a very low crime rate, with approximately 23.8 reported incidents per 1,000 population each year.
Approximately 13.8% of homes on this street are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. Across the surrounding area, around 17.2% of dwellings are socially rented.
